Using Keyboard Remapping Software (Windows & macOS)
The most flexible and user-friendly method involves using keyboard remapping software. These tools allow you to disable specific keys by assigning them a null function or remapping them to a different key entirely. Here are a couple of examples:
SharpKeys (Windows)
SharpKeys is a free and open-source utility specifically designed for Windows. It allows you to remap keys by directly modifying the Windows Registry. It’s lightweight, easy to use, and doesn’t require constant background processes.
Karabiner-Elements (macOS)
Karabiner-Elements is a powerful keyboard customization tool for macOS. It offers a wide range of features, including the ability to disable individual keys. It’s more complex than SharpKeys but provides greater flexibility.
How to Use SharpKeys (Example)
- Download and install SharpKeys from its official website.
- Launch the application.
- Click on the “Add” button.
- In the left pane, select the key you want to disable from the keyboard list or manually input its scan code.
- In the right pane, select “Turn Key Off.”
- Click “OK.”
- Click the “Write to Registry” button.
- Restart your computer for the changes to take effect.
How to Use Karabiner-Elements (Example)
- Download and install Karabiner-Elements from its official website.
- Open Karabiner-Elements from the System Preferences.
- Go to the “Simple Modifications” tab.
- Click the “+” button to add a new modification.
- Select the key you want to disable in the “From key” dropdown menu.
- Choose “no_action” in the “To key” dropdown menu. This effectively disables the key.
- The changes should take effect immediately.
Using the Windows Registry Editor (Advanced Windows Users)
For advanced Windows users, directly modifying the Windows Registry is an option. However, exercise extreme caution when using this method, as incorrect modifications can lead to system instability. Back up your Registry before making any changes.
Steps for Registry Modification
- Press
Win + R
to open the Run dialog box. - Type
regedit
and press Enter to open the Registry Editor. - Navigate to the following key:
HKEY_LOCAL_MACHINE\SYSTEM\CurrentControlSet\Control\Keyboard Layout
- Right-click in the right pane, select “New,” and then click “Binary Value.”
- Name the new value
Scancode Map
. - Double-click the
Scancode Map
value to open its editor. - Enter the following data (including the leading zeros):
00 00 00 00 00 00 00 00 02 00 00 00 [scan code] 00 00 00 00
Replace[scan code]
with the scan code of the key you want to disable. You can find a list of scan codes online. Remember to enter the scan code in hexadecimal format, with the least significant byte first. For example, to disable the “A” key (scan code 1E), you would enter1E 00
. So the full entry would be00 00 00 00 00 00 00 00 02 00 00 00 1E 00 00 00
. - To disable multiple keys, increment the third byte (the
02
in the example above) by one for each key you want to disable and add another line for each key’s scan code. For example, to disable both “A” and “B” (scan code 30), the data would be:00 00 00 00 00 00 00 00 03 00 00 00 1E 00 00 00 30 00 00 00
. - Close the Registry Editor.
- Restart your computer for the changes to take effect.
Reverting the Registry Changes
To re-enable the disabled key, simply delete the Scancode Map
value from the Registry and restart your computer.
Using `xmodmap` (Linux)
Linux users can utilize the xmodmap
utility to modify keyboard mappings. This is a command-line tool, so familiarity with the terminal is required.
Steps for Using `xmodmap`
- Open a terminal window.
- Determine the keycode of the key you want to disable using the
xev
command. Typexev
and press Enter. A window will appear. Move your mouse over the window and press the key you want to disable. The terminal output will show the keycode associated with that key. - Create a
.xmodmaprc
file in your home directory (if it doesn’t already exist). - Add the following line to the
.xmodmaprc
file, replacingkeycode <keycode>
with the actual keycode you obtained in step 2:keycode <keycode> = NoSymbol
For example, if the keycode for the “A” key is 38, the line would be:keycode 38 = NoSymbol
- Save the
.xmodmaprc
file. - Apply the changes by running the following command in the terminal:
xmodmap ~/.xmodmaprc
Making the Changes Permanent
To make the changes permanent, you need to configure your display manager to load the .xmodmaprc
file on startup. The exact method for doing this varies depending on your specific Linux distribution and display manager. Consult your distribution’s documentation for instructions.
Reverting the `xmodmap` Changes
To re-enable the disabled key, simply remove the line you added to the .xmodmaprc
file and run the xmodmap ~/.xmodmaprc
command again. Alternatively, you can remove the .xmodmaprc
file entirely and restart your X server.

Potential Drawbacks and Considerations
While disabling a key can be a convenient solution, it’s important to be aware of the potential drawbacks:
- Loss of Functionality: Obviously, disabling a key means you can no longer use it. Consider the importance of the key before disabling it.
- System-Wide Impact: Disabling a key affects it system-wide. The key will be disabled in all applications.
- Difficulty Troubleshooting: If you later forget that you disabled a key, it can be difficult to troubleshoot why it’s not working.
- Potential for Errors (Registry Editor): Incorrect modifications to the Windows Registry can lead to serious system problems.
- Incompatibility: Some keyboard remapping software might not be compatible with all applications or operating systems.

Can I physically remove a key from my laptop keyboard to disable it?
Physically removing a key from your laptop keyboard is technically possible, but it’s generally not recommended as a primary method of disabling it. While it will certainly prevent the key from being pressed accidentally, it leaves the underlying switch exposed. This exposure can allow dust, debris, or liquids to enter and potentially damage the keyboard’s internal components, leading to more significant issues than a single malfunctioning key.
Furthermore, physically removing a key often involves prying it off, which can damage the keycap, the surrounding keys, or the keyboard’s mounting mechanism. This damage may make it difficult or impossible to reattach the key later if you decide you need it. It’s best to explore software solutions first or consult a professional technician for more complex keyboard repairs.
What are the software methods for disabling a laptop keyboard key?
Software methods offer a safer and more reversible way to disable specific keys on your laptop keyboard. Operating systems like Windows and macOS don’t have built-in features for disabling individual keys directly, but you can achieve this using third-party keyboard remapping tools. These tools allow you to remap the function of a key to something else, effectively disabling it by assigning it to a non-functional action like “null” or “do nothing”.
Popular software options for Windows include SharpKeys, KeyTweak, and AutoHotkey. For macOS, you can use Karabiner-Elements. These programs provide a user-friendly interface to select the key you want to disable and assign it a new function or disable it altogether. The changes are usually applied at the system level, meaning they will affect all applications. You can typically undo these changes easily by re-running the software and resetting the key mapping.

Can disabling a laptop keyboard key affect other functions or keys?
In most cases, disabling a single key on your laptop keyboard using the methods described (software remapping or physical removal) should not directly affect the functionality of other keys. Keyboard remapping tools are designed to target specific keys without impacting the behavior of the rest of the keyboard. However, it is important to use reputable software from trusted sources to minimize the risk of unintended system changes.
However, it’s crucial to be mindful of potential indirect effects. If the malfunctioning key is part of a shortcut combination (e.g., Ctrl + C), disabling that key may prevent the shortcut from functioning correctly. Additionally, extreme physical damage to the keyboard could potentially affect nearby keys or the overall keyboard matrix, but this is more likely due to the damage itself rather than the disabling of a single key.
What are the potential risks of using keyboard remapping software?
While generally safe, using keyboard remapping software carries a few potential risks. One primary concern is downloading and installing software from untrusted sources. Malicious software disguised as keyboard remapping tools could potentially compromise your system’s security, install malware, or steal personal information. Always download software from reputable developers or official websites.
Another potential risk involves incorrectly configuring the remapping software. Accidentally remapping the wrong key or creating conflicting key assignments can lead to unexpected behavior and frustration. Before making changes, it’s a good idea to create a backup of your current keyboard settings (if the software allows it) and carefully review the changes you are making. Furthermore, be aware that some security software may flag keyboard remapping tools as potentially suspicious because they can intercept keyboard input.
When should I consider replacing the entire keyboard instead of disabling a key?
Replacing the entire keyboard should be considered when multiple keys are malfunctioning, or when the keyboard’s underlying membrane or circuitry is damaged. If you’re experiencing widespread issues like unresponsive keys, keys sticking, or keys triggering incorrect characters, it’s likely a hardware problem that goes beyond a single faulty key. Trying to disable or fix individual keys in such cases might be a temporary and ultimately unsatisfactory solution.
Furthermore, if the keyboard damage is due to liquid spills or physical trauma, internal components may be corroded or broken. In these situations, replacing the entire keyboard is often the most reliable and cost-effective long-term solution. You can usually find replacement keyboards for your specific laptop model online, and the replacement process, while sometimes requiring disassembly, is often manageable with online guides and tutorials.
